1. What Is a Dentist Email List?

A Dentist Email List is a curated database containing the contact details of licensed dental professionals. These lists typically include:

Email addresses
Full names
Phone numbers
Practice addresses
Specializations (e.g., orthodontics, periodontics)
Affiliated clinics or hospitals

This list serves as a B2B marketing tool, enabling companies to launch targeted campaigns, introduce dental products or services, and build professional networks efficiently.

7. How to Choose the Right Dentist Email List Provider

Before purchasing or renting any list, ask these critical questions:

Is the data verified and opt-in? – Ensure compliance with privacy laws.
What customization options are available? – Can you filter by city, specialization, or clinic size?
Is it compatible with my CRM or ESP? – Easy integration saves time and errors.
What support is offered post-purchase? – Ongoing help can increase list performance.
Are there any sample data or trials? – Try-before-you-buy helps gauge quality.

Pro Tip: Don’t compromise on quality for cost. A good list pays for itself quickly through better conversions.

8. Mistakes to Avoid in Dentist Email List Marketing

Mistakes to Avoid in Dentist Email List Marketing

Here are some common pitfalls that can cost you time and money:

❌ Using outdated or scraped data

❌ Sending bulk generic emails without personalization

❌ Ignoring local compliance rules like GDPR or CAN-SPAM

❌ No follow-up or nurturing sequence

❌ Not cleaning the email list regularly

Avoid these, and your dentist outreach will be significantly more effective.
